The postcode BH21 1ET is located in Dorset It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. BH21 1ET is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).
BH21 1ET is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 5.6 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of BH21 1ET as Urbanites > Ageing urban living > Self-sufficient retirement.
The closest road name to BH21 1ET is Redcotts Road which is centered 47 m away.
The nearest bus stop is Wimborne Hospital and is 110 m away.
The local pub for residents of BH21 1ET is THE GREEN MAN and is 165 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Satisfactory on February 8, 2022. The nearest takeaway food is available from Bennett's Family Bakers Ltd and is 387 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on January 19, 2022.
Residents reported an average download speed of 41.2 Mbps and an average upload speed of 9.9 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.
Gas consumption for the area is rated at 3.3 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.
Policing for BH21 1ET is covered by the Dorset police force association and Dorset is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
